Glazier Guns Seven for San Marino

By Tim Peterson (San Marino) – Carson Glazier fired seven touchdown passes and racked up 452 yards through the air to spark San Marino to a 49-28 win over Claremont Friday night in the first round of the Central Division playoffs.

Grijalva Gets Five; Vikings Roll

By Tim Peterson (Covina) – It is fitting that Elijah Grijalva wears number five. It matched his number of touchdowns as he rushed for five, including three in the decisive fourth quarter, as Northview ran over Brentwood 49-21 Thursday night in the first round of the Mid-Valley Division playoffs at Charter Oak High.

Cougars Win in Canada

By Tim Peterson Terrell Watson rushed for 128 yards including a 55-yard touchdown run in the fourth quarter and Azusa Pacific knocked off Simon Fraser 21-6 Saturday in Burnaby, Canada.

Matadores Complete Perfect Suburban League Run

By Tim Peterson (La Mirada) – Christian Lara threw four touchdown passes with three of them going to Tony Brown to lead La Mirada to a 35-21 win over Norwalk Friday night.

Bulldogs D Makes Last Stand

By Tim Peterson (Pomona) – Kody James’ pass fell incomplete on a fourth down from the six yard line with 1:32 left and West Covina held on to beat Diamond Ranch 21-17 Thursday night on the Panthers’ home field.
